ওয়েব ডেভেলপারদের এক বা উভয় প্রিসোকোসার্সের সাথে পরিচিত হওয়া উচিত
কোক বা পেপসি, ম্যাক বা পিসি, মার্ভেল বা ডিসি? প্রত্যেক সম্প্রদায়ের মধ্যে একটি বিতর্ক রয়েছে যার উপরে ভাল। ওয়েব ডিজাইনার বা ডেভেলপারদের জন্য, সেই বিতর্কে Sass অথবা কম
Sass এবং কম কি?
সিনট্যাকটিক্যাল ভয়েস স্টাইলশীটস (সাস) এবং লিনার সিএসএস (কম) উভয় সিএসএস প্রিসোকোসারস। তারা বিশেষ স্টাইলশীট এক্সটেনশনগুলি যা সহজ এবং আরও কার্যকরী নকশা তৈরি করে। উভয় Sass এবং CSS স্টাইলশীটগুলিতে কম কম্পাইলার যাতে ব্রাউজারগুলি তাদের পড়তে পারে, যা একটি প্রয়োজনীয় পদক্ষেপ কারণ আধুনিক ব্রাউজারগুলি পড়তে পারে না .ass অথবা .less ফাইল প্রকার।
যদি আপনি ওয়েব ডেভেলপমেন্টের জগতে থাকার পরিকল্পনা করেন, তাহলে দুটো প্রি প্রসেসরগুলির মধ্যে- অথবা উভয় ক্ষেত্রেই ভালভাবে বুদ্ধিমান হওয়া ভাল ধারণা ।
এটি নিচে আসে যখন, উভয় অনুরূপ হয়। তারা CSS সহজতর, আরো বস্তু ভিত্তিক, এবং আরো উপভোগ্য অভিজ্ঞতা লিখতে। তবুও, কয়েকটি প্রধান পার্থক্য রয়েছে। তাদের পাঁচটি এখানে তালিকাভুক্ত করা হয়।
01 সাস রুবি হয় কম জাভাস্ক্রিপ্ট মধ্যে আছে
সাসের মতো রুবিতে কম নির্মিত হয়েছিল কিন্তু এটি জাভাস্ক্রিপ্টে পোর্ট করা হয়েছে। কম ব্যবহার করার জন্য, আপনি আপনার সার্ভারে প্রযোজ্য জাভাস্ক্রিপ্ট ফাইলগুলি আপলোড করুন বা একটি অফলাইন কম্পাইলারের মাধ্যমে সিএসএস শীট কম্পাইল করুন।
02 ভেরিয়েবল অ্যাসাইন করার জন্য: Sass $ ব্যবহার করে; কম ব্যবহার করে @
Sass এবং কম উভয় ভেরিয়েবল বরাদ্দ জন্য বিশেষ অক্ষর ব্যবহার। এই পদ্ধতিতে আপনাকে উল্লেখগুলি লিখতে হবে না; আপনি শুধু অক্ষর লিখতে পারেন
Sass ইন, এটি ডলার চিহ্ন ($) এর কম, এটি প্রতীক এ (@)। কম জন্য শুধুমাত্র নেতিবাচকতা যে ইতিমধ্যে বিদ্যমান কিছু সিএসএস নির্বাচক আছে @, তাই এটি শেখার বক্ররেখা একটি বিট stiffen হতে পারে।
03 Sass আছে কম্পাস, কম Preboot আছে
মেসিিনস সংহত করার জন্য সাস এবং কম এক্সটেনশানগুলি রয়েছে (একটি সাইট জুড়ে সিএসএস ডকুমেন্টস সংরক্ষণ এবং ভাগ করার ক্ষমতা)।
সাসের কম্পাসটি মিশিক্সের জন্য উপলব্ধ, যা ভবিষ্যতে সহায়তাের জন্য উপলব্ধ সমস্ত বিকল্পের সাথে উপলব্ধ বিকল্পগুলি অন্তর্ভুক্ত করে।
কম আছে Preboot.less, কম মিক্সিন, কম এলিমেন্টস, জিএস, এবং Frameless। কম সফ্টওয়্যার সাপোর্ট Sass এর তুলনায় বেশি ফাংশনযুক্ত, ফলে এক্সটেনশনের জন্য অনেকগুলি বিকল্প রয়েছে যা একইভাবে সমস্ত ফাংশন একই ভাবে কাজ করে না। আপনার প্রকল্পের জন্য, কম্পাসের অনুরূপ কর্মক্ষমতা পেতে তালিকাভুক্ত এক্সটেনশনের সমস্ত প্রয়োজন হতে পারে।
04 কম Sass চেয়ে ভাল ত্রুটি বার্তা আছে
সিনট্যাক্সের ত্রুটিগুলি প্রতিবেদন করার জন্য তাদের সাস এবং কম উভয়েরই পরীক্ষা করা হয়েছে। পরীক্ষার মধ্যে আরো সঠিক ত্রুটির বার্তা রয়েছে যে এটি ত্রুটিটির সঠিক অবস্থান রিপোর্ট করেছে
এরকম কিছু একটা টাইপের উপর ঘামের সময় কিছুটা বাঁচাতে পারে।
05 কম আছে আরো SAS ব্যবহারকারী বন্ধুত্বপূর্ণ ডকুমেন্টেশন
অল্প ডকুমেন্টেশন দৃশ্যত আকর্ষণীয় এবং প্রথমবার ব্যবহারকারীদের জন্য অনুসরণ করা সহজ। Sass ডকুমেন্টেশন একটি জ্ঞান বেস অথবা উইকি সেটআপ অনেক বেশি আছে।
এটি এমন একটি সত্য যা সাস বা কম এর গ্রহণযোগ্য হারের জন্য গুরুত্বপূর্ণ হতে পারে কারণ এটি ওয়েবসাইট ডিজাইনে ব্যবহারের জন্য ডিজাইন করা একটি প্ল্যাটফর্ম।